Thin iphone ever
As mentioned, the iPhone 17 Air has an ultra-thread design feature. According to the inner sources in the industry, the device can be diluted as 5.5 mm to 6.25 mm, making it significantly thinner than the current iPhones. For comparison, the iPhone 16 Pro is expected to be 8.25 mm thick, while the iPhone 6, the first iphone of the first Apple, was measured 6.9 mm.
Meanwhile, to achieve this thin profile, Apple is rumored to compromise something. The iPhone 17 Air has a single rear camera facility placed in a camera bar, which eliminates the need for a heavy camera collision. Additionally, the device may lack a lower speaker, depending on the single speaker manufactured in the earpiece.

A single-lens camera like iPhone 16E?
The iPhone 17 Air is called a new addition to the flagship lineup. However, some reports suggest that, unlike the flagship model, which facilitates dual or triple-camera systems, the iPhone 17 Air has a single 48-megapixel rear camera facility. Although it may look like a downgrade compared to double and triple-camera setup found on other iPhones, Apple is asked to focus on more quality than volume. The 48-megapixel camera is rumored to support 2x zoom options with “optical-like” quality, allowing users to capture wide shots without the requirement of additional lenses.
However, this also means that the iPhone 17 Air will have an ultra wide camera deficiency, which means that the users will not be able to take 0.5X photos. But this allows the trade-off Apple to free the interior space for large batteries. On the front, the iPhone 17 air features a 24-megapixel selfie camera, which is a significant upgrade from the current 12-megapixel front cameras found on most iPhones.
